Answer to Question 2

A
Feedback:
Under the doctrine of respondent superior, various types of actions can create risks of liability for supervising nurses, including allowing incompetent persons to deliver care, using improperly functioning equipment, or assigning tasks to unqualified staff members. Questioning orders for medication, however, may be appropriate if the nurse has any doubts or questions about accuracy or advisability of the order.

Hypertension is a silent killer because it is deadly and has no significant early symptoms. The danger from hypertension is the extra load on the heart, which can lead to hypertensive heart disease and kidney damage. This occurs without any major symptoms until the high blood pressure becomes extreme. Regular blood pressure checks are an important method of catching hypertension before it can kill you.
